# Building DPM Core ## Prerequisites - GCC/G++ supporting C++20 - CMake 3.22 or later - Make - Doxygen (optional, for the code reference) - pdflatex and makeindex (optional, for the PDF code reference) The library itself depends only on libc, libstdc++, and libdl, so it builds and runs on a minimal system. ## Building for development ``` cmake -B -DCMAKE_BUILD_TYPE=Debug cmake --build ``` Artifacts land in: ``` /bin/dpm the CLI /lib/libdpm-core.so the core library /modules/info.so the bundled info module ``` The dpm binary built here finds the locally built libdpm-core.so on its own — an embedded library search path points it at the lib/ directory next to it in the build tree, so running it directly uses the core you just built with nothing to set up first. This is only the default: LD_LIBRARY_PATH takes precedence over the embedded path, so the binary can be pointed at any other core, including the system-installed one. ### Running the tests ``` ctest --test-dir --output-on-failure ``` This runs the core API test binary (which exercises the full load-time validation matrix against the fixture modules in tests/fixtures/) and the CLI end-to-end tests. ### Running the CLI from the build tree The build tree plus the test fixtures form a complete self-contained environment; no installation is required. Point the CLI at local paths with its override flags: ``` /bin/dpm --config-dir ./tests/fixtures/conf --module-path /modules info version ``` The flags --config-dir, --module-path, --root, and --log-level each redirect the corresponding system default; --root sets the target root that package-operation modules act on. ## Generating the code reference When Doxygen is present, the build offers a docs target that generates the API and source reference from the documentation comments carried in the headers and sources. Two output formats are available as configure-time options: - **-DDPM_DOCS_PDF** (default ON) — PDF reference, via Doxygen's native LaTeX output; requires pdflatex and makeindex - **-DDPM_DOCS_HTML** (default OFF) — HTML reference Generate and compile the PDF reference: ``` cmake --build --target docs-pdf ``` The PDF lands at /docs/latex/refman.pdf. With DPM_DOCS_HTML enabled at configure time, the docs target additionally produces the HTML reference in /docs/html: ``` cmake -B -DDPM_DOCS_HTML=ON cmake --build --target docs ``` ## Building, testing, and installing a release One build tree carries the whole sequence — the test suite builds and runs in any configuration, so the artifacts that get tested are the artifacts that get installed: ``` cmake -B -DCMAKE_BUILD_TYPE=Release -DCMAKE_INSTALL_PREFIX=/usr cmake --build ctest --test-dir --output-on-failure cmake --install ``` This is the packaging flow: configure once, build once, test what was built, install what was tested. Omit -DCMAKE_INSTALL_PREFIX=/usr for a /usr/local install. Under the install prefix this installs: ``` bin/dpm the CLI lib/libdpm-core.so the core library lib/dpm/modules/info.so the bundled info module include/dpm/ the public header ``` Core configuration installs to /etc/dpm/conf.d/core.conf regardless of prefix.
